The global market for Bimetal Thermostat was valued at US$ 243 million in the year 2024 and is projected to reach a revised size of US$ 361 million by 2031, growing at a CAGR of 5.9% during the forecast period.
Bimetal Thermostats use two different kinds of metal to regulate the temperature setting. When one of the metals expands more quickly than the other, it creates a round arc, like a rainbow. As the temperature changes, the metals continue to react differently, operating the thermostat. This opens or closes the contact opener, turning the electricity on or off as needed. Accuracy and efficiency are important for bimetal thermostats.
The market for bimetal thermostats is currently experiencing steady growth with an expanding size and consistently increasing sales. Bimetal thermostats find extensive applications in various sectors such as household appliances, automotive, and industrial automation, providing accurate triggering of electrical switches in response to temperature fluctuations to safeguard devices from overheating or excessive cooling. Looking ahead, driven by ongoing technological innovations, bimetal thermostats are poised for significant advancements in energy efficiency, intelligent control, and are anticipated to capture a larger market share.
